A documentary about finding your true voice.

What makes a voice “gay”? A breakup with his boyfriend sets journalist David Thorpe on a quest to unravel a linguistic mystery. Discover "Do I Sound Gay?" a captivating documentary movie that first graced the screens in 2015. This production, originating from US features contributions from George Takei in the role of Self, Truman Capote in the role of Self (archive footage), Margaret Cho in the role of Self, Stephen Fry in the role of Self, and Louis C.K. in the role of Self.
